As they saying goes, opposites attract. The Swedish-Indian group Mynta complement each other in a fascinating way. At an instant, Scandinavian melancholy can be catapulted to India by means of either complicated Tabla riffs or vocal melisma. European instruments such as the soprano saxophone or the acoustic guitar quickly acclimatize to the new Asian environment. Discreet bass figures and hovering keyboard sounds lay the foundation for this musical synthesis of folklores. A fusion between the orient and occident has taken place. The quintet has performed at numerous international jazz festivals such Montreux, Singapore, Havana, Nicaragua and Stockholm.
